Subject: Re: [Veritas-bu] NBU 6 compatibility w/ 3.4 Clients?



We have had nightmares. And, that might even should be in CAPS, 
underlined, and in bold.

Best to upgrade them all.

Most 3.4 clients appear to fail. You can't even use tools like 'bpdir' 
on them after the upgrade.

Interestingly, some Mac 3.4 clients do seem to work.

But, at least 90% will fail if less than 5.0 (or 4.5 MP5?).
